GAK inhibitor 49 hydrochloride
- CAS No.: 2930378-91-7
- Formula:C20H23ClN2O5
- Molecular Weight:406.86
IUPAC Name: 6,7-dimethoxy-N-(3,4,5-trimethoxyphenyl)quinolin-4-amine hydrochloride
InChIKey: LOOMZTXOCDWFDB-UHFFFAOYSA-N
SMILES: COC1=C(OC)C(OC)=CC(NC2=CC=NC3=CC(OC)=C(OC)C=C23)=C1.[H]Cl
Biological Activity: GAK inhibitor 49 hydrochloride is a potent, ATP-competitive and highly selective cyclin G associated kinase (GAK) inhibitor with a Ki of 0.54 nM and a cell IC50 of 56 nM. GAK inhibitor 49 hydrochloride also shows binding to RIPK2[1].
